Pliny the Younger Pours in Seattle + Bottleworks 11th Anniversary Release Date

February 16th, 2010 · 13 Comments · Beer Releases, California Beer

The coveted Russian River Pliny the Younger rolled into Seattle this past week, and a few bars have already drained their kegs it sounds like. Collins Pub poured their supply in just 20 minutes on Friday, and it sounds like Quinn’s tapped theirs on Saturday. It looks like Bottleworks will have their annual anniversary release on Wednesday, February 24. […]

Grab A Beer: Widmer Deadlift Imperial IPA

February 11th, 2010 · 2 Comments · Beer Releases, Beer Reviews, Oregon Breweries

Widmer Deadlift Imperial IPA Alcohol by Volume: 8.6% Intro: You may have heard about the disaster interrupting Widmer’s first attempt at brewing this Imperial IPA. But, no power-outage was going to keep them from delivering this one to market. After pouring out 62,000 pints of beer in that unfortunate incident, they started over and their […]
